Although Waterbeach train station is unstaffed, it offers a range of facilities to ensure a smooth and hassle-free journey. Travelers can utilize ticket machines for purchasing tickets and collecting those bought online. The station accommodates passengers with mobility challenges, although step-free access is only partially available. Assistance can be pre-booked, and help points are stationed on the platforms around the clock.
While the station lacks a fully-equipped ticket office, the available machines are designed for accessibility and offer discounts with the Disabled Persons Railcard. For those looking to catch some rest before their train, unheated waiting shelters are available. Remember, there's ample parking with 82 spaces and four accessible spots, ensuring you can leave your vehicle behind with peace of mind.
Being well-connected is vital for any train station, and Waterbeach excels in that department. Although it doesn’t offer local bus information directly, the 'Onward Travel Information Map' provides guidance for continued low-stress transit. In instances of rail service disruptions, a rail replacement service may be offered. For further travel flexibility, it’s helpful to know that there are no cycle hire facilities, though cyclists can safely store their bikes with ample stands available.

Nestled in the quaint sea-side town of Chalkwell, Essex, Chalkwell Train Station serves as a convenient jumping-off point for both commuters and leisure travelers alike. Situated on the London, Tilbury & Southend line, it offers a scenic journey with views over the Thames Estuary, making your travels truly enjoyable. Chalkwell station strives to cater to all your needs. The ticket office operates early from Monday to Sunday, offering friendly assistance from 5:15 AM to 7:45 PM on weekdays and slightly reduced hours during weekends. Don't worry if you are an early bird or a night owl, as you can collect online-purchased tickets from the ticket machines anytime. The station is equipped with induction loops for the hearing impaired and has customer help points available for assistance. Unfortunately, there is no luggage storage, and the lack of step-free access could be a hindrance for travelers with mobility issues. Waiting rooms on Platforms 1 and 2 offer a comfortable reprieve with seating areas available throughout the station.
For those needing alternative travel options, Chalkwell provides various transport links. Rail replacement services and taxis can easily be accessed from the station entrance. The convenience of requesting taxis directly outside the station allows for seamless onward journeys, whether you're heading to London Fenchurch Street, West Ham, or exploring local areas like Southend Central and Leigh-On-Sea.
